首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
orilme
掘友等级
iOS
要到骨子里
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
12
文章 12
沸点 0
赞
12
返回
|
搜索文章
最新
热门
iOS 数据存储(持久化存储、缓存)
Application(应用程序包):包含了所有的资源文件和和可执行文件,上架前经过数字签名,上架后不可修改。 Documents:文档目录,要保存程序生成的数据,会自动被分到iCloud中。保存应用运行时生成的需要持久化的数据,iTunes同步设备时会备份该目录。例如,游戏应…
iOS 网络优化和网络基础
网络优化(缓存、DNS 优化、请求策略优化如失败重发、缓存请求有网发送、节流等、弱网优化、资源优化),网络基础(Https、三次握手、四次挥手)
iOS tableView 优化
当 cell 的行高是不固定时,根据内容进行计算后缓存起来使用。第一次肯定会计算,后续使用缓存时就避免了多次计算;高度的计算方法通常写在自定义的cell中,调用时,既可以在设置 cell 高的代理方法中使用,也可以自定义的 model 中使用(且使用时,使用get方法处理); …
iOS RAC总结
ReactiveCocoa简介、工作原理、编程思想、思维导图。 常见类、宏、方法、用法等等~~~~~
iOS SDWebImage 学习
通过对UIImageView的类别扩展来实现异步加载替换图片的工作。 (1)向下层读取Cache(调用SDImageCache),或者向网络读取对象(调用SDWebImageDownloader)。 UIImageView+WebCache: setImageWithURL:p…
iOS 内存管理相关面试题
保证任何时候指向对象的指针个数和对象的引用计数相同,多一个指针指向这个对象这个对象的引用计数就加1,少一个指针指向这个对象这个对象的引用计数就减1。没有指针指向这个对象对象就被释放了。 当我们编译源码的时候,编译器会分析源码中每个对象的生命周期,然后基于这些对象的生命周期,来添…
iOS VC生命周期、启动流程、View常用方法等
ViewController 生命周期、iOS 启动流程、View 的创建流程和常见方法、UIApplication、storyboard 相关
iOS 事件传递、响应者链条和基础事件知识
发生触摸事件事件后,系统会将该事件加入到一个由UIApplication管理的事件队列中。UIApplication会从事件队列中取出最前面的事件,并将事件分发下去以便处理,通常,先发送事件给应用程序的主窗口(keyWindow)。 先将事件对象由下往上传递(由父控件传给子控件…
iOS 分类、+load、+initialize 方法
分类 、分类和类扩展区别、swift中的类扩展(Extensions) 、load 和 initialize 方法
iOS MVC、MVVM、MVP架构模式浅浅析
“View 层和 model 层需要交流。所以,两者之间需要存在连接。假设 view 层和 model 层是被清晰地分开,而且不存在无法解耦的联结的话,两者之间的通讯就需要一些形式的翻译:” “当一个 view action 被送到 model 层时,它会被转变为model a…
下一页
个人成就
文章被点赞
372
文章被阅读
95,692
掘力值
2,550
关注了
15
关注者
1,586
收藏集
3
关注标签
27
加入于
2017-08-23